On the first day of school, Mrs Farnsworth assigned her 4th period, 12th grade, Comp. 2 class a homework assignment. They were to bring and item that introduced them to the class. A visual item that told the other class members about them. About who they are.
Returning to class the next day, Mrs Farnsworth started by showing the class a ring. It was the ring that her husband had given her on their wedding day. It was the first family heirloom. After hearing her story, all of the students followed suit. One student brought a pair of Neon, multi-colored converse shoes. She said that she likes to be bright and crazy and likes to have fun. Another student brought a wooden pig, because he use to live on a farm, and pigs like to eat and so does he. Another brought rings of purity, one as a promise to her future husband, and one as a promise to God. Other students brought things like gymnastic medals, quotes, cheerleading pompoms, dolls, etc. Now the class knows a little more about each other.
